SURVIVING THE SUMMER SEASON!!
Nicole Cormier, RD, LDN
What are your goals this summer? a. Weight-loss b. Get in shape c. Increase your energy
All of the above involve planning ahead. Look at the example below and see what can happen when you don't plan ahead and wind up eating impulsively.
Typical High Calorie/Fat Barbecue hot dog w/bun 320cals cheeseburger 4oz 560 sausage 4oz 500 potato salad 1c 300 macaroni salad 1c 350 potato chips 2oz 300 brownie 500 wine cooler 240 beer 2 300
Total calories: 3,370
Heart/Healthy Barbecue grilled chicken 6oz 240cals shrimp kabob 6oz 150 grilled vegetables 1c 40 corn on the cob 70 garden salad 3 cups 75 low cal dressing 2Tbsp 35 fruit salad 1 cup 75 diet snapple 0 lite beer 2 200
Total caleries: 885
Here are some ideas for those summer challenges:
Barbecues - Grill a variety of extra vegetables for yourself - Corn is filling and a low calorie choice - Wrap potatoes in foil and cook them on the grill - Offer to bring a fruit salad or a vegetable tray
A Day at the Beach -Pack a picnic instead of eating at the snack bar -Stock your cooler with water, fruits and vegetables -Bring Lean proteins, like yogurt, low-fat string cheese, and bean salad along
Vacation Week -Plan some form of physical activity most days -Order grilled fish with steamed vegetables and a baked potato at most dinners -Always eat a breakfast with a lean protein, whole grain and fruit No Matter What!!
